Overview of HTA Core Model Training Materials Training in the HTA Core Model was organised within Joint Action 2 in two different formats: 



A general overview of the Model, as well as a brief demonstration of its use, was given during the WP2 training days/courses, where the session(s) on the Model was/were embedded within a full-day course that covered several other EUnetHTA themes too. Such training was organised for EUnetHTA partners and associates, as well as for stakeholder representatives. More in-depth training in the Model and the online tool was given within specific HTA Core Model training courses, organised by WP8. These courses focused on the Model and its utilisation only and other EUnetHTA tools were not covered. The courses’ content was a mix of theoretical and practical (hands-on) training in the Model and its use, and specifically in using the HTA Core Model Online.

This document contains an overview of HTA Core Model training materials produced for these two settings. A selection of the most recent versions is included, most of them publicly available. The majority of the materials has been produced to support self-learning and – if not otherwise specified – can be used as such, without specific further guidance in the form of lectures or courses. On the other hand, the complexity of the overall HTA process and realizing the possibilities of the new tools in the process most likely requires that interactive training methods (for example hands-on training courses) are offered in the future in parallel with the self-learning materials. Some of the key materials listed below have been included also in the HTA Core Model Handbook. Since the documents may undergo changes in the future, the Handbook should be viewed as the primary source listing the most recent guidance documents (but not necessarily all presentations and teaching materials of various courses).
